Brilliant, much, much better than I thought! Saves loads of time on painting
Was a bit sceptical but was on sale at £40 and I needed to repaint my out building. The back wall on the photos was done in less than an hour. Really simple to set up and I was using Sandtex masonry paint. On the first fill I diluted to 2 parts paint and 1 part water, this led to it streaming a bit so from then on just mixed a little bit of water. I didn’t bother using the strainer.It’s a small unit and I was worried it would take ages but really good though quite heavy but feels well built.Unit got mucky but the key components really easy to wash in hot water with detergent. I was worried it would be fragile but again really good.Started to eye up my fence panels for next weekend…..One of the best bits of DIY kit I’ve every bought!

Useless for indoor painting
My husband and I bought this as we have a lot of painting to do and he was convinced it would be a good investment after reading all the reviews, but what a faff.It might be really good for painting a shed or a fence but for indoors it was awful.Paint went on blotchy and got everywhere. After about half an hour and a ridiculous amount of paint I grabbed a roller and had twice the area covered in half the time with a fraction of the mess.It may be that we didn’t have the paint the correct thickness, or maybe we did something else wrong but we followed the instructions to the letter.So very disappointing and money down the drain.
